uPVC Door Panel Solutions: A Comprehensive Guide
uPVC (unplasticized polyvinyl chloride) door panels are rapidly becoming a popular choice for house owners and contractors alike due to their durability, security, and visual appeal. As the housing market progresses, understanding the different uPVC door panel solutions available can help consumers make informed decisions. This short article looks into the kinds of uPVC door panels, their advantages, installation procedures, maintenance pointers, and answers to regularly asked concerns.
Comprehending uPVC Door Panels
uPVC door panels are designed to function as the outside or interior face of a door system, using a series of designs and functionalities. Made from a premium, stiff type of PVC, these panels are extremely resistant to use and tear, making them perfect for high-traffic areas.
Table 1: Key Features of uPVC Door Panels
| Function | Description |
|---|---|
| Toughness | Strong and resistant to impacts, weather, and decay |
| Energy Efficiency | Supplies better insulation compared to standard materials |
| Low Maintenance | Needs minimal upkeep compared to wood or metal choices |
| Security | Can consist of multi-point locking systems for enhanced security |
| Variety of Designs | Readily available in numerous colors, textures, and designs |
Types of uPVC Door Panels
There are several varieties of UPVC Door Panel Refurbishment door panels available that accommodate different requirements and choices. Below are some common types:

Solid uPVC Panels: These panels are developed for toughness and security.
Foam-Filled Panels: With insulation properties, these panels assist maintain the indoor temperature.
Double-Glazed Panels: These panels include 2 layers of glass, supplying additional noise insulation and energy efficiency.
French and Patio Door Panels: Designed for bigger openings, these panels provide extensive views and smooth transitions between indoors and outdoors.
Composite Panels: Combining wood and uPVC, these panels provide the classic appearance of wood with the advantages of uPVC.

Advantages of uPVC Door Panels
Selecting uPVC door panels features various advantages, making them attractive for both residential and business applications.
Weather condition Resistance: uPVC panels do not warp or rot, making them resistant to rain, humidity, and extreme temperature levels.
Energy Efficiency: Most uPVC doors are developed with thermal insulation, helping minimize energy usage and costs.
Visual Versatility: Available in a range of colors and surfaces, uPVC panels can effortlessly match any architectural design.
Cost-Effectiveness: While preliminary expenses may vary, their durability and low maintenance requirements make them an economical investment in time.
Eco-Friendly Options: Many uPVC panels are now made from recycled products, including an environmentally friendly element to their appeal.
Installation Process
Setting up uPVC door panels needs precision and expertise. Here's a standard overview of the process:

Choose the Right Panel: Select a panel that satisfies your visual, practical, and budget requirements.
Procedure the Opening: Accurate measurements of the door frame are essential for an appropriate fit.
Prepare the Frame: Clean and prep the existing frame, repairing any damage before installation.
Install the Panel Replacement: Secure the uPVC panel in place, guaranteeing it fits snugly within the frame.
Seal and Finish: Apply sealing strips to improve insulation and surface with any preferred trim or paint.
Maintenance Tips for uPVC Door Panels
Appropriate maintenance is essential to ensuring the durability of uPVC door panels. Here are some ideas:
Cleaning: Use mild soap and water to clean up the surface. Prevent abrasive cleaners that can scratch the material.
Examine Seals: Regularly inspect door seals for wear and tear, replacing them when required for optimal insulation.
Lubricate Hardware: Keep locks and hinges lubricated to guarantee smooth operation.
Prevent Direct Sunlight: If possible, install doors where they are shielded from direct sunlight to prevent fading.
Regularly Asked Questions (FAQs)
What is the lifespan of uPVC door panels?
UPVC Panel Refurbishing door panels normally have a lifespan of 20 to 30 years, depending on the installation and maintenance.

Can uPVC panels be painted or stained?
uPVC panels can be painted with specialized paints, but they can not be stained like wood. The majority of UPVC Door Replacement panels been available in various colors and surfaces.
How do uPVC panels compare to composite doors?
uPVC panels are typically lower in cost and maintenance however may lack the classic aesthetic of composite doors that simulate wood.
